## Tuning

The receipt mailer (Almsgate) batches donation receipts and sends through the Thornquay relay. On-call: if the queue backs up, resist the urge to crank batch size — the relay rate-limits per connection, and bigger batches just mean bigger retries. Scale worker count first, then shorten the flush interval. Dedupe window must stay longer than the retry horizon or donors get duplicate receipts, which generates tickets. All knobs live in one place and are read at worker start. Current production values follow.

tuning table, kajop-yafof:
QUOTAS = {
    "wenath": 10,
    "ulaael": 5,
}

# Provenance — Gullwing Public API pagination

Cursor-based pagination shipped in the `page-tokens` module; offset params are rejected with a 400 as of the Thornfield release. Cursors are opaque, signed, and expire after 15 minutes. Reviewers: verify that `next_cursor` generation pulls its signing key from the Kestrel vault at build time, not from the repo fixtures — that was the bug in the prior cut. All pagination artifacts are reproducible from a clean checkout. The attesting build reference follows below.

session token of kahog-bahif = htk9_f63daec35

**TICKET #SNAP-LOCKED — PixelProof vault inaccessible**

Welcome aboard. The snapshot baselines for our UI components live in the PixelProof vault, which auto-locked after the last failed CI sync. Don't regenerate baselines manually — that breaks diff history. Unlock the vault first, re-run the snapshot suite, then commit only intentional diffs. The vault accepts the recovery passphrase given below.

strongbox words: oliael-gilax-lamael

## Further Reading

The Quillford upload service detects text encodings using a staged heuristic: BOM inspection first, then statistical byte-frequency analysis, then a configurable fallback charset. Reviewers should note that the fallback is tenant-scoped and auditable. Misdetection cases and their fixes are catalogued with reproducible samples. The full detection design note and test corpus are published on the internal page below.

runbook for yadup-fahif: https://jira.qorvelcorp.internal/spaces/spaces/spaces/b46212397071